🐫 Two-hump Camel Meaning
The 🐫 emoji depicts a Bactrian camel, distinguished by its two distinctive humps. This species originates from the steppes of Central Asia, particularly in regions like Mongolia and China, where it has been crucial for transportation and survival in harsh, cold desert climates. Unlike the dromedary, the Bactrian camel has adapted to both extreme cold and heat, with its two humps storing fat that can be converted to energy and water. In digital communication, 🐫 often represents Central Asian cultures, winter desert environments, and the concept of preparedness. It's less commonly used than its one-humped counterpart but appears in contexts about Mongolian culture, Central Asian travel, or when discussing animals adapted to extreme conditions. The emoji's design varies across platforms, with some emphasizing the shaggy winter coat and others simplifying the features. Historically, Bactrian camels were vital for the Silk Trade routes, connecting East and West, making this emoji sometimes used metaphorically to represent connection between distant places.
